Engine: Section 1 – General Description to Electrical System
This manual dedicates an entire section to the engine – subsections 1.1 through 1.12. You get the general characteristics, specifications and assembly clearances, fuel injection pump specs, and the lubrication and cooling systems. Need to know the cooling system layout? Section 1.9 covers the radiator and flow path. The Fuel system is in 1.10, including the fuel tank. The electrical system (1.12) lists battery specs, start switch function, cold engine start procedure, and the pre-heating sequence. That cold-start routine alone saves an hour of diag time on a machine that won’t fire in the morning.
Transmission Disassembly and Re-Assembly – Section 2.6
Section 2 covers the torque converter, transmission pump, directional clutch shaft, and the power transfer schematic. When you drop the transmission, you follow 2.6 Disassembly/Re-Assembly. It walks you through the sequence – clutch packs, control valve, oil circuits. The troubleshooting chart in 2.6.3 lists symptoms and causes. Standard maintenance values are in 2.6.4, and the tightening torques for main bolts are right there in 2.6.5. No aftermarket manual gives you that level of detail on the directional clutch shaft. How to Test the Brake Accumulator Pressure – Section 3.9
Brake problems on a loader mean downtime and safety risk. Section 3 covers the braking system from the disc brake to the parking brake. The diagnostics part (3.9) includes six specific tests: control pressure, accumulator recharge pressure adjustment, parking brake engagement, accumulator pre-charge test and reset, bleeding, and disc wear check. If you have ever tried bleeding a hydraulic brake system without the factory sequence, you know why this manual exists. Use the accumulator pre-charge reset instruction (3.9.5) to avoid a spongy pedal. The manual also covers the parking brake manual release procedure (3.6.1) – that one saves a tow bill.

- Does this manual include wiring diagrams?
- It does not include full wiring schematics. Section 1.12 covers the electrical system components – batteries, start switch, solenoid valves, pre-heating sequence – but not a complete wiring diagram.
- What torque values are listed?
- The introduction has a Tightening Torques section, and each component subsection (e.g., 1.7 for engine, 2.6.5 for transmission, 4.3.5 for steering) provides factory torque specs in imperial units – no conversions needed. You will find cylinder head bolt torques, transmission main bolt values, and steering cylinder mount torques.
- How do I bleed the brake system?
- Refer to Section 3.9.6 “Bleeding the Brake System.” The procedure requires two technicians: one operates the pedal in a specific sequence while the other opens the bleed valve on each caliper. You will need DOT-rated brake fluid (type listed in Capacities and Fluid Types) and a catch bottle. The manual emphasizes safety: never use compressed air to blow through the lines. Follow each step exactly to avoid air ingress. If the accumulator is low, recharge it per Section 3.9.5 before bleeding. Check disc wear per Section 3.9.7 after bleeding.
